Output 12b26564f9824d7239e8e9fb883278d71853dc72d30825e00736ab303948ab72:0

value
5396676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 229a519b32755d711ac957b992456dadd55f8b6c OP_EQUAL
address
34qymKepkrjBdZUoTSGEMitXFEtrEQtfBK
transaction
12b26564f9824d7239e8e9fb883278d71853dc72d30825e00736ab303948ab72
spent
true